Title: Energieverbruik in de textielnijverheid (The consumption of energy in the textile industry). Final report

Figures are given for the consumption and cost of energy in the Belgian textile industry. The main energy users are identified as the wet processes such as dyeing. A brief survey of mechanical processes such as yarn and fabric manufacture is given showing where economies can be made by running at a slower speed and using modern machinery. The wet processes are dealt with in more detail and general indications are given of how economies in energy consumption can be made. Modifying processes, reducing water consumption and improving drying techniques are three examples. The principles are outlined of heat recovery giving figures from industry of the kind of savings that can be made using heat exchangers.
